St. Christopher’s is home to one of the United States’ youngest licensed pilots, Swayne Martin ‘15. At the age of 15 he began flight training, and was legally able to fly solo before he could drive a car solo.
Over Christmas break, he flew (via Delta) down to Gulf Shores, Ala. He met up with his friends Haley Howard and Rod Kellogg, both pilots that tow banners for a local restaurant.
“There's nothing better than hopping in a plane with close friends and just enjoying the skies.” Swayne wrote, “This is why I love being a pilot and flying the Carbon Cub SS. Thanks, Haley and Rod, for making this all possible!”
